Women head for AFEX

Zimbabwean women’s football will be represented at the forthcoming African Football Executive Confex (AFEX), to be held in Johannesburg next month.

AFEX Chief Executive Officer Edward Abankwa said while they were expecting a delegation from Zimbabwe as per the norm, executives from the female version of the “Beautiful Game” had also confirmed their participation.

“We are still finalising the delegates list and I will be in a position to fully inform you of the Zimbabwean contingent next week,” said Abankwa.

“Normally we have representatives from the Zimbabwe Premier Soccer League, Zimbabwe Football Association and some of the PSL clubs. I know for sure that Miriam Sibanda of Twalumba FC, who has recently been appointed Head of Women Football in Zimbabwe, will be attending this year and will be bringing along some colleagues,” he added.

“Quality content and networking for attendees at AFEX is always paramount, and great speaker panel and quality networking among industry peers is guaranteed for the 2014 edition. We aim to continue on our mission to deliver value for the African sports and football community by providing a platform aimed at improving quality standards in the operation that transcends into success on the pitch,” he said.
